Description: wxMaxima is an open-source computer algebra system and GUI for the Maxima system. It allows symbolic manipulations, plotting functions, implementing algorithms and much more. It has a simple interface yet powerful functionalities for mathematical calculations.

wxMaxima
wxMaxima
Pros
  • Free and open source
  • Cross-platform availability
  • User-friendly graphical interface
  • Powerful computational engine
  • Extensive math support
  • Customizable and extensible
Cons
  • Steep learning curve
  • Outdated user interface
  • Limited interactivity compared to notebooks
  • Less commonly used than proprietary alternatives like Mathematica
